affy (version 1.50.0)

plotDensity: Plot Densities

Description

Plots the non-parametric density estimates using values contained in the columns of a matrix.

Usage

plotDensity(mat, ylab = "density", xlab="x", type="l", col=1:6, na.rm = TRUE, ...)
plotDensity.AffyBatch(x, col = 1:6, log = TRUE, which=c("pm","mm","both"), ylab = "density", xlab = NULL, ...)

Arguments

mat
a matrix containing the values to make densities in the columns.
x
an object of class AffyBatch.
log
logical value. If TRUE the log of the intensities in the AffyBatch are plotted.
which
should a histogram of the PMs, MMs, or both be made?
col
the colors to use for the different arrays.
ylab
a title for the y axis.
xlab
a title for the x axis.
type
type for the plot.
na.rm
handling of NA values.
...
graphical parameters can be given as arguments to plot.

Value

It returns invisibly a list of two matrices `x' and `y'.

Details

The list returned can be convenient for plotting large input matrices with different colors/line types schemes (the computation of the densities can take some time).

To match other functions in base R, this function should probably be called matdensity, as it is sharing similarities with matplot and matlines.
